I have always had air horns on my trucks, with so many people these days paying more attention to their phones than the road I get to use it al lot. I think air horns are a mild form of road rage, they make you feel better as well as letting them know they are an idiot. I don't like "train horns" just too loud. I find used semi trumpets usually for $20 and buy a good compressor and at least a 2 gallon tank. Add a fitting for an air hose so I can use it for filling low tires, air bags and other inflatable items. I even use it for blowing out my garden water lines in the fall so they don't freeze.

Got mine at my pushcart.com and what’s nice you can get’em already setup with valve and greaseless compressor on the tank so they’re easier to install and tend to have fewer leaks. They run from about 200.00- 400.00 for a really good system mine cost 250.00 and They’ll get your attention at 125 dbs. They use bigger fittings and solenoids. But you will need remember that you need some to mount the kit somewhere that when the compressor kicks on you don’t want to feel it and it will charge overnight when the system is low so be prepared for that also making some racket.
